Building Meaningful Business Relationships

Nurturing strong and lasting relationships is crucial for the growth of any business. It involves more than just exchanging products or services; it's about building trustworthy connections based on mutual respect.

To foster these meaningful bonds, companies should prioritize clear dialogue and actively understand their partners' needs. Building a foundation of trust requires honesty in all dealings and a commitment to delivering on promises.

Furthermore, it's essential to develop relationships through regular engagements. This can include attending industry events, socializing, and simply checking in with partners on a consistent basis.

By investing time and effort in building meaningful business relationships, companies can create a supportive ecosystem that fosters growth and success for all involved.

Utilizing Professional Connections for Success

Building a robust network of professional connections is crucial for achieving success in today's competitive business landscape. These connections can provide invaluable guidance, open doors to new ventures, and boost your standing within your sector.

Proactively attending industry events, joining professional groups, and nurturing relationships with mentors are all effective ways to grow your professional network. Remember that building genuine connections based on respect is key to fostering long-lasting and beneficial relationships that can accelerate your career forward.
